  1. Once upon a time there were two men who slept in a wood, and during the night a little man in a red jacket appeared, and gave money to them to buy apples, and sell them to the King's daughter.
    They went and sold them to her and when she ate one of them, her nose grew out of the window, and across the mountains. Her father did not know what to do, and he sent for the man again, and the man her an orange to eat and her nose grew slowly back.
